Skip to content

GobBarber - A melhor maneira de agendar seu serviço!

License

Notifications You must be signed in to change notification settings

theusmoreira/gobarber-api

Repository files navigation

REST API

Aplicação feita durante o bootcamp GoStack da RocketSeat

🚧 Api 🚀 Em construção... 🚧

SobreTecnologiasLicença

Sobre

Api para agendamentos entre barbeiros e clientes.
Os clientes podem escolher o melhor horário disponível com o barbeiro para agendamento de serviço com duração de 1h.
Os provedores de serviços podem ver todos os seus compromissos, gerenciar horários e também pode ver se um cliente cancelou um agendamento.


Pré-requisitos

Antes de começar, você vai precisar ter instalado em sua máquina as seguintes ferramentas: Git, Node.js. Além disto é bom ter um editor para trabalhar com o código como VSCode. Também é necessário a uitlização de um banco de dados PostgreSQL. Para isso criei um container usando Docker.

🎲 Rodando o Back End (servidor)

# Clone este repositório
$ git clone <https://github.com/matheus-santos-moreira/gobarber-api>

# Acesse a pasta do projeto no terminal/cmd
$ cd gobarber-api

# Vá para a pasta server
$ cd server

# Instale as dependências
$ npm install

# Execute a aplicação em modo de desenvolvimento
$ npm run dev:server

# O servidor inciará na porta:3333 - acesse <http:https://localhost:3333>

🚀 Tecnologias

📝 License

Este projeto está licenciado sob a licença MIT - consulte o arquivo LICENSE para mais detalhes.


About

GobBarber - A melhor maneira de agendar seu serviço!

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published